  • the present invention relates to a rectilinear and elongate luminaire, in particular for the realization of a light band.
  • the invention also relates to an end cap for such a luminaire.
  • Such a lamp has a rectilinear and elongate device carrier, on which at least one electrical load, preferably at least one light source, is arranged.
  • the respective illuminant is a circuit board which carries a plurality of LEDs
  • the device carrier has at least one holding region on a front side, in which at least one such circuit board is arranged.
  • a power electronics can then be arranged, which is electrically connected in the connected state of the lamp with an external electrical power supply and which is electrically connected via electrical cable with at least one such board.
  • the power electronics include e.g. a power supply.
  • the device carrier may be designed as a sheet metal part or as an extruded profile and accordingly have axially open end faces.
  • end caps may be provided, which are axially attached to one of the axial end faces of the device carrier.
  • a “rectilinear body” as used herein means a body having a longitudinal central axis extending coaxially with a straight line.
  • elongated body is meant in the present context a body having a length measured in a longitudinal direction of the body that is greater than a height and width measured in a transverse direction of the body. In particular, the length of such elongated body at least twice as large, preferably at least ten times as large as a width and a length of the body.
  • LED stands for light-emitting diode. In the present context, the term LED also OLEDs understood, where OLED stands for organic LED.
  • an LED luminaire which has a plurality of illumination modules, each illumination module having a plurality of illumination units includes.
  • the respective lighting unit is designed to be rectilinear and oblong and comprises a rectilinear and elongated device carrier, which has at least one holding region on its front side, in which at least one printed circuit board is arranged, which carries a plurality of LEDs.
  • a power electronics is provided, which is arranged on a rear side of the device carrier, which is connectable to an external electrical power supply and which is electrically connected in a suitable manner with the respective board.
  • at least one end cap is provided, which is mounted axially on an axial end face of the device carrier.
  • a power supply cable via which the respective power electronics are supplied with electrical energy, is guided axially through one of the end caps to the outside.
  • the present invention is concerned with the problem of providing for such a lamp an improved embodiment, which is characterized in particular by a simplified manufacturability.
  • the invention is based on the general idea of equipping at least one end cap of the lamp or of the device carrier with at least one cable channel, through which at least one of the cables is passed.
  • the proposed construction is advantageous in several respects.
  • this design leads to the cables on the respective front side of the device carrier of the front are led to the back, so the front side of the equipment carrier over and no longer through the equipment carrier. Accordingly, can be dispensed with a passage opening for passing the cable through the equipment carrier. In that regard, simplifies the production of the device carrier.
  • such an end cap usually consists of a plastic, so that a passage of the cable through the end cap causes an efficient electrical insulation, so that the risk of direct contact between the respective electrical conductor of the cable and the equipment carrier is reduced. Furthermore, the risk of injury to the electrical insulation of the respective cable when passing through the respective cable duct is reduced, since the end cap, which is usually made of plastic, has no or only a slight abrasive effect with respect to the electrical insulation of the respective cable, as a rule also made of plastic.
  • the respective cable channel can in particular be spaced transversely to the longitudinal direction of the device carrier from wall sections of the end cap, which engage over the device carrier at the end face.
  • the respective cable channel may have a channel region with a closed cross-section in the circumferential direction between a first end open to the respective holding region and a second end open towards the rear side of the device carrier.
  • the open inner cross section of the channel region is preferably larger than an outer cross section of the respective cable. If only one cable is passed through the respective cable channel, is the Internal cross-section of the channel area a maximum of two times or a maximum of five times the outer cross-section of the respective cable.
  • the respective end cap may have a separate cable channel for each cable.
  • at least two separate cables are used to separately connect a positive pole and a negative pole of the board to corresponding terminals of the power electronics.
  • the respective cable channel may have in its cross section a push-through area and a fixing area, wherein the two areas openly merge into one another.
  • the push-through region can expediently be geometrically shaped such that the respective cable can be pushed through the cable channel relatively easily in the push-through region.
  • an inner cross section of the push-through region is slightly larger than an outer cross-section of the respective cable.
  • the fixing region can be suitably shaped such that the respective cable arranged therein is fixed to the end cap with a holding force which counteracts pulling out of the cable from the cable channel.
  • an inner cross section may be slightly smaller than the outer cross section of the respective cable. The respective holding force can be conveniently generated by frictional engagement.
  • the respective cable can thus be passed through the respective cable channel in a particularly simple manner through the push-through region. Subsequently, the cable can be transferred from the push-through area into the fixing area through the open transition between the push-through area and the fixing area. In the fixing area, the desired fixation of the cable then takes place on the end cap.
  • the push-through region may have a circular arc-shaped inner circumference.
  • the circular arc-shaped inner circumference extends in a circumferential direction from one end to the other end of the transition between push-through region and fixing region.
  • the fixing region may have an inner circumference converging with increasing distance from the push-through region.
  • the fixing region may have a substantially triangular inner circumference.
  • Such an embodiment of the fixing region causes pulling on the cable acting in the pulling direction Abuse forces pull the cable into the converging inner circumference of the fixing, whereby the holding forces generated in the fixing, acting between the cable and end cap holding forces are increased.
  • a transition between push-through region and fixing region may have barb-like projections which favor an adjustment of the cable from the push-through region into the fixing region and counteract a return adjustment of the cable from the fixing region into the push-through region.
  • the projections secure the cable transferred to the fixing area within the fixing area.
  • the fixing region may face the front side of the device carrier, while the push-through region is remote from the front side of the device carrier.
  • the respective end cap may have axially projecting outer walls as well as axially projecting inner walls.
  • the outer walls are adapted to an outer contour of the device carrier, while the inner walls are adapted to an inner contour of the device carrier.
  • the device carrier is an extruded profile, which may preferably be configured as a hollow chamber profile and accordingly has at least one closed in the circumferential direction of the hollow chamber.
  • the outer contour of the device carrier runs around the outside of the hollow chamber profile, while the inner contour of the device carrier rotates inside along the hollow chamber profile.
  • the outer walls and the inner walls can be coordinated so that adjusts a clamped action between the end cap and the equipment carrier in the mounted state.
  • inner walls and outer walls may have a decreasing distance in the insertion direction from each other, whereby a clamping action between the outer walls and the inner walls on the one hand and the circumferential wall of the inserted therein equipment carrier on the other hand can be achieved.
  • the outer walls are thicker, so have a greater wall thickness than the inner walls.
  • the inner walls can deform more elastic when plugging than the outer walls, whereby a visually high-quality outer contour for the lamp is maintained overall.
  • the respective cable channel may have a lateral recess open to the respective holding region at an end associated with the respective holding region.
  • This recess simplifies the laying of the respective cable, as it allows the respective cable to be inserted laterally into the cable channel.
  • the recess may for example be configured U-shaped.
  • the recess may converge with respect to its open end to create a clamping action there for the respective cable.
  • the respective end cap on an outer side facing away from the equipment carrier have an outwardly projecting sealing lip arrangement which cooperates when using the lamp in a light band with the sealing lip arrangement of the end cap of an adjacent light of the light band.
  • Fig. 1 to 3 includes a straight and elongated light 1, with the help of a in the FIGS. 12 and 13 indicated light band 2 can be realized, an in Fig. 1 shown with a broken line and in Fig. 3 omitted rectilinear and elongated support section 3, by means of which the lamp 1 can be attached to a wall or ceiling.
  • the lamp 1 comprises a rectilinear and elongated device carrier 4, which in the embodiments shown here of FIGS. 2 and 3 in cross-section each has a hollow chamber profile 5.
  • the device carrier 4 carries according Fig. 1 On its rear side 6, a power electronics 7 and a connection element 8.
  • the device carrier 4 On its front side 9, the device carrier 4, at least one holding portion 10, in which at least one circuit board 11 is arranged, which carries a plurality of LEDs 12.
  • the board 11 is also rectilinear and elongated.
  • the LEDs 12 are arranged side by side in a rectilinear row, which are in the FIGS. 2 and 3 perpendicular to the plane of the drawing.
  • the board 11 forms with the LEDs 12 an electric lighting device, which is operated by means of the power electronics 7. If two or more boards 11 are arranged in the respective holding area 10, they are lined up in the longitudinal direction of the device carrier 4.
  • the power electronics 7 is connected to an external electrical power supply, for example, to a power grid of a building.
  • the respective board 11 is according to Fig. 1 via low voltage cable 13, the in Fig. 1 are indicated only by a broken line, connected to the power electronics 7.
  • the power electronics 7 is via high voltage cable 14, the in Fig. 1 are also indicated by a broken line, connected to the connecting element 8.
  • the connecting element 8 has according to the FIGS. 2 and 3 a plurality of gripping portions 15, according to Fig. 2 engage in engaging portions 16 of a current-carrying rail 17, which is arranged in the support section 3 and which is suitably electrically connected to the external power supply.
  • a voltage of up to 60 V DC or AC is in the low-voltage range, while a voltage above 100 V DC or AC is in the high-voltage range.
  • the support profile 3 is designed here as a sheet metal part.
  • the device carrier 4 is preferably an extruded profile.
  • the device carrier 4 is locked to the support section 3, including outwardly facing latching contours 18 of the device carrier 4, which extend over the entire length of the device carrier 4, with complementary counter-locking contours 19 of the support section 3 cooperate, which also extends over the entire length of the support profile 3 extend.
  • Retaining clips 20 may be provided which are fixed to the equipment carrier 4 and bias the support section 3 against the equipment carrier 4.
  • the power electronics 7 is fixed here by means of a bracket clamp 21 on the equipment carrier 4.
  • a holding portion 10 for accommodating at least one board 11 is provided in the equipment carrier 4.
  • a single-flame lamp 1 shows a two-lamp lamp 1 in which two such holding portions 10 for accommodating at least one board 11 is provided in the equipment carrier 4.
  • the device carrier 4 in its hollow chamber profile 5 for each holding portion 10 each have a recess 22 which is recessed with respect to the front side 9 in the direction of the back 6 and in which the respective holding portion 10 is formed.
  • a cover 23 is provided for the respective recess 22, which is formed by a light optics, which covers the respective board 11 and which closes the respective recess 22.
  • Fig. 2 is the deformed state of the holding webs 24 reproduced while Fig. 3 purely exemplarily an undeformed initial state of the holding webs 24 reproduces, which is present in the manufacture of the equipment carrier 4 and when inserting the boards 11.
  • Fig. 3 purely exemplarily an undeformed initial state of the holding webs 24 reproduces, which is present in the manufacture of the equipment carrier 4 and when inserting the boards 11.
  • Fig. 1 is the preferred metallic equipment carrier 4 axially frontally provided in each case with an end cap 25, which expediently consists of a plastic.
  • the respective end cap 25 is axially attached to an axial end face 26 of the device carrier 4.
  • the axial direction is defined by the longitudinal direction of the lamp 1.
  • the respective end cap 25 has in each case at least one cable channel 27 for the respective holding region 22.
  • Two separate cable channels 27 are expediently provided for each holding region 22.
  • Fig. 8 can be passed through the respective cable channel 27 at least one of the low voltage cable 13, which the respective board 11 with the power electronics 7 connects.
  • the respective cable 13 is guided past the respective end face 26 of the device carrier 4 through the respective cable channel 27.
  • the device carrier 4 is indicated in the region of the associated end face 26 with a broken line, to which the end cap 25 shown is attached.
  • the 4 and 6 each show an end cap 25 for a single-flame lamp 1, so that exactly two cable channels 27 are provided for two separate cables 13 in an end cap region 28 assigned to the respective holding region 10.
  • the show FIGS. 5 and 7 each one end cap 25 for a two-lamp lamp 1, so that accordingly two end cap portions 28 are formed on the end cap 25, each of which two separate cable channels 27 are assigned.
  • the respective cable channel 27 between a respective holding portion 10 to the open first end 29 and a 6 open to the back of the device carrier 4 second end 30 each have a channel region 31 which has a closed cross-section in the circumferential direction.
  • material of the end cap 25 is located between the cable 13 and the end face 26 of the equipment carrier 4.
  • the respective cable channel 27 has in its cross-section a push-through region 32 and a fixing region 33.
  • the push-through region 32 and the fixing region 33 openly merge into one another.
  • a corresponding open transition is in Fig. 10 denoted by 34.
  • the push-through region 32 is geometrically designed so that the respective cable 13 can be pushed through the push-through region 32 relatively easily.
  • the fixing region 33 is geometrically designed such that the respective cable 13 arranged therein is fixed to the end cap 25 with a holding force which is an extraction the cable 13 from the cable channel 27 counteracts.
  • an open inner cross section of the push-through region 23 is greater than an outer cross-section of the respective cable 13, while an open inner cross-section of the fixing region 33 is smaller than the outer cross-section of the respective cable 13.
  • the push-through region 32 can Fig. 10 have a circular arc-shaped inner circumference.
  • the fixing region 33 can have an inner circumference converging with increasing distance from the push-through region 32. In Fig. 10 The fixing region 33 converges downward or toward the device carrier 4 in a substantially triangular manner.
  • the transition 34 between the through-insertion region 32 and the fixing region 33 may have barb-like projections 35 which project inwards in the transition 34.
  • the projections 35 are shaped and positioned such that they favor an adjustment of the cable 13 from the push-through region 32 into the fixing region 33, while they counteract a return adjustment of the cable 13 from the fixing region 33 into the push-through region 32.
  • the arrangement of the different cross-sectional areas 32, 33 of the cable channel 27 is such that the fixing region 33 of the end face 26 of the device carrier 4 faces, while the push-through portion 32 faces away from said end face 26.
  • the inner walls 38 are adapted to an inner contour 40 of the device carrier 4 or the hollow chamber profile 5.
  • a surface contact between the walls 37, 38 of the respective end cap 25 and the device carrier 4 and the hollow chamber profile 5 is generated.
  • Fig. 8 further chamfers are recognizable, with the help of the attachment of the end cap 25 simplifies the device carrier 4 and a clamping action for the respective end face 26 between the walls 37, 38 of the end cap 25 can be easily generated.
  • the respective end cap 25 on an outer side facing away from the device carrier 4 outside 41 have an outwardly projecting sealing lip assembly 42 which in the examples shown here in each case two mutually parallel and spaced apart sealing lips 43 includes.
  • the sealing lips 43 in the axial direction are about twice as high as they protrude beyond the outer side 41 of the end cap 25, for which purpose the sealing lips 43 are recessed on the end cap 25 accordingly.
